Output 62ed40994e4319a637b875682b79e83d62a843c64c08f6b0b6aaefc3e71619f7:1

value
1006595
script pubkey
OP_0 OP_PUSHBYTES_20 8fc210849c45a10e50b08a83f7cb215b43565de2
address
tb1q3lppppyugkssu59s32pl0jeptdp4vh0zhes8uy
transaction
62ed40994e4319a637b875682b79e83d62a843c64c08f6b0b6aaefc3e71619f7